WebJan 9, 2004 · Chemical-looping combustion (CLC) has been suggested as an energetically efficient method for capture of carbon dioxide from the combustion of fuel gas. This technique involves the use of an oxygen carrier that transfers oxygen from the air to the fuel, preventing direct contact between them. Chemical looping technologies separate a reaction process into two or more sub-reactions for inherent separation of the products, using solid redox catalysts (or oxygen carriers) as intermediate [9], [10].

WebFeb 4, 2024 · Chemical Looping Combustion (CLC) is a technology that efficiently combines power generation and CO 2 capture. In CLC, the fuel is oxidized by a metal oxide called an oxygen carrier (OC). CLC uses two reactors: a fuel reactor and an air reactor. The fuel reactor oxidizes the fuel and reduces the OC.
